Output c6e661d57156959ddc60cac902b18c1ad44dfdeeb4bebd04cceb636cc43f3e3b:0

value
945918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 039905e65d35f539726d9a6c8e4c5de94a64f8e3 OP_EQUAL
address
3223GM5DtJit8WuGAq9G18Ct7ztTkTyu8m
transaction
c6e661d57156959ddc60cac902b18c1ad44dfdeeb4bebd04cceb636cc43f3e3b
confirmations
287730
spent
true